Riverside waltzed into their match on Thursday with seven straight wins... but they left with eight. They came out on top against the Twin Loup Wolves by a score of 2-0. For the Chargers, this counts as revenge for the 2-1 defeat the Wolves walked away with the last time they faced one another back in October of 2023.
Riverside's not only won, but also showed off some consistency: keeping Twin Loup between 19 and 21 points across their sets.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 25-21, 25-19.
Among those leading the charge was Autumn Murphy, who had 11 digs.
Riverside pushed their record up to 15-7 with the win, which was their seventh straight on the road. As for Twin Loup, they have traveled a rocky road recently having lost three of their last four matchups, which put a noticeable dent in their 6-15 record this season.
Riverside wasted no time getting back out on the court and has already played their next contest, a 2-1 loss against Elgin/Pope John on the 15th. Twin Loup has also already played their next game, a 2-0 defeat against Burwell on the 10th.
